Disk Space Overages
Customer agrees that advertised disk space allowances represent the sum of the storage included in package price. Customer agrees that the sum of storage usage that exceeds the allowance shall be billed at $2.00 per GigaByte.

Visitor Overages
Customer agrees that advertised unique visitor allowances represent the sum of the unique incoming requests to sites on their account. Customer agrees that the sum of unique incoming requests that exceeds the allowance shall be billed at $1.00 per 1,000 visitors.

Bandwidth Overages
Customer agrees that advertised bandwidth allowances represent the sum of the incoming and outgoing allowances. Customer agrees that the sum of incoming and outgoing bandwidth usage that exceeds the allowance shall be billed at $0.08 per GigaByte.

AUP

This Acceptable Use Policy applies to all persons and entities (collectively, “customers”) using the products and services of onRocket.com, L.L.C. including Internet service. The policy is designed to protect the security, integrity, reliability, and privacy of both the onRocket.com, L.L.C. network and the products and services onRocket.com, L.L.C. offers to its customers. onRocket.com, L.L.C. reserves the right to modify this policy at any time, effective immediately upon posting of the modification. Your use of onRocket.com, L.L.C.’s products and services constitutes your acceptance of the Acceptable Use Policy in effect at the time of your use. You are solely responsible for any and all acts and omissions that occur during or relating to your use of the service, and you agree not to engage in any unacceptable use of the service. What Uses are Prohibited?

Unacceptable use includes, but is not limited to, any of the following:

  1. Posting, transmission, re-transmission, or storing material on or through any of onRocket.com, L.L.C.’s products or services, if in the sole judgment of onRocket.com, L.L.C. such posting, transmission, re-transmission or storage is: (a) in violation of any local, state, federal, or non-United States law or regulation (including rights protected by copyright, trade secret, patent or other intellectual property or similar laws or regulations); (b) threatening or abusive; or (c) defamatory. Each customer shall be responsible for determining what laws or regulations are applicable to his or her use of the products and services.
  2. Installation or distribution of “pirated” or other software products that are not appropriately licensed for use by customer.
    Deceptive marketing practices.
  3. Actions that restrict or inhibit anyone – whether a customer of onRocket.com, L.L.C. or otherwise – in his or her use or enjoyment of onRocket.com, L.L.C.’s products and services, or that generate excessive network traffic through the use of automated or manual routines that are not related to ordinary personal or business use of Internet services.
    Introduction of malicious programs into the onRocket.com, L.L.C. network or servers or other products and services of onRocket.com, L.L.C.(e.g., viruses, trojan horses and worms).
  4. Causing or attempting to cause security breaches or disruptions of Internet communications. Examples of security breaches include but are not limited to accessing data of which the customer is not an intended recipient, or logging into a server or account that the customer is not expressly authorized to access. Examples of disruptions include but are not limited to port scans, flood pings, packet spoofing and forged routing information. This also includes no IRC on the network
  5. Executing any form of network monitoring that will intercept data not intended for the customer.
  6. Circumventing user authentication or security of any host, network or account.
  7. Interfering with or denying service to any user other than the customer’s host (e.g., denial of service attack).
  8. Using any program/script/command, or sending messages of any kind, designed to interfere with, or to disable a user’s terminal session.
  9. Failing to comply with onRocket.com, L.L.C.’s procedures relating to the activities of customers on onRocket.com, L.L.C.-owned facilities.
